Jason Calacanis is one of the most divisive voices in the blogging world. He is a New Yorker which colors how he interacts with the world. It’s that color which rubs some people the wrong way.

The first time I heard about Jason was when Weblogs, Inc. (Engadget among others) was sold to AOL for something like $20 million. Back when the sale went through, it sent shockwaves through the blogging universe. It was the first time that a blogging network was given a real-world dollar value, and what a value it was. Since then YouTube (not a blog) was sold to Google for $1.65 Billion dollars (in stock) which changed the landscape once again.

Jason was on TWIT nearly a year ago and became the most reviled guest in TWIT history. He is outspoken, but he is nearly always right.

I have to admit that I was one of the haters when I heard the TWIT episode, but since then he became a regular on the now defunct Gillmor Gang podcast. In those podcasts he shot to the top in respectability in my book. He might have been abrasive, but the things he said simply made sense. He is smart and worth listening to. He understands the blogosphere and has a keen insight as to where this whole mess is going.

For all those who are Calacanis haters out there, I challenge you to take another listen. You may be surprised that you start to like him. I do. Weird.

Transferring Blogger blogs to WordPress used to be a trivial thing until a few week ago when Blogger switched to a new system. It made a lot of new things available but it broke the old transfer tool. That was a bad thing if you had switched to the new engine which I had.

It was still possible to make the switch, but the steps were absolutely ridiculous. But, a WordPress plug-in writer has come to my rescue. Just yesterday, a Blogger transfer tool was made available.

There is a problem however, the transfer tool assumes that you are a blogspot user. I’m not. I have had my own url for nearly 10 years. But is that going to stop me? No Way!

Here is how I am getting around it. I am publishing my site to a blogspot account. Once that is done, I am going to transfer my blog to this one. That is a good thing since I have been blogging since 2002. That is a ton of posts and snapshots of my life that I don’t want to lose. And, I’m not.

By the time you read this, the posts may already be here. If they are, then I was successful. Cross your fingers!

UPDATE:
Well, I have made the transfer. The unfortunate thing is most of the images didn’t come along for the ride. Oh well, at least we have the majority of the content. Goodbye Blogger!!
